The University of East London (UEL) is a growing university known for its strong focus on student support, inclusivity, and career-oriented education. It has been improving in UK rankings and student satisfaction, with many students praising its teaching quality, practical learning approach, and diverse environment. UEL is especially good for students who want hands-on experience and employability skills. However, some students feel that facilities and course organisation could be improved in certain areas. Overall, it is a good choice for those looking for an affordable, supportive university with a focus on real-world skills. read more
